I've found 2 things that can cause this problem, and I believe it has something to do with video overlay.

One, I had the same problem when I had DVD Shrink 3.1 open and I tried to play a DVD I had open in IfoEdit. Once I shut down DVD Shrink, I was able to play the DVD

Two, I have an nVidia card with both DVI and Analog ports. I couldn't play a DVD in IfoEdit when I had the Digital display cloned to the Analog Display in the "nView Display Mode" setting. I changed the setting to "Single" and was able to play a DVD.
